\mathrm{CuS} dissolves in \mathrm{HNO_3}  to form two solids A and B. B is monoatomic pale yellow solid that reacts further with \mathrm{HNO_3} if heated for a long time to form C which makes the solution blue. What is A, B and C?

Option: 1

\mathrm{A: Cu(NO_3)_2 B: S \: \: C: CuSO_4}


Option: 2

\mathrm{A: Cu(NO)_3 \ \ B: CuCl \: \: C: CuSO_4}


Option: 3

\mathrm{A: Cu(NO_3)_2 \: B: S \: \: C: CuCl}


Option: 4

\mathrm{A: Cu(NO_3)_2 \: B: CuCl \: \: C: CuSO_4}


Answers (1)

best_answer

Copper sulphide dissolves in nitric acid due to the formation of copper nitrate.

\mathrm{3CuS + 8HNO_3 \rightarrow 3Cu(NO_3)_2 + 2NO + 3S + 4H_2O}

On heating the reaction mixture for long time, sulphur is oxidized to sulphate and copper sulphate is formed and the solution turns blue.

\mathrm{S + 2HNO_3 \rightarrow H_2SO_4 + 2NO}

\mathrm{H_2SO_4(aq) + Cu(NO_3)_2(aq) \rightarrow CuSO_4(aq) + 2HNO_3(aq)}

Hence option 1 is correct.
